Obi Takes Aim At Tinubu And Shettima For Concurrent International Trips
Obi Takes Aim At Tinubu And Shettima For Concurrent International TripsThe 2023 Labour Party (LP) presidential candidate, Peter Obi, has criticized President Bola Tinubu and Vice President Kashim Shettima for being out of the country simultaneously. In a statement on his X account on Friday, Obi expressed concern over Nigeria’s pressing domestic issues and the implications of both leaders being away at such a critical time. He noted that the two-week period President Tinubu initially mentioned for his absence has elapsed, emphasizing that the President’s return is necessary to address the nation’s challenges stemming from harsh economic policies.
“While one might argue that there is no vacancy in the presidency when both leaders are absent, it is troubling for a country facing numerous domestic problems,” Obi stated. “The President had indicated he would be gone for 14 days, and that time has passed. We expect to see him back, especially given the urgent work required in a troubled nation like ours.”
Obi highlighted the significant hardship inflicted on citizens by the administration’s policies, calling for the President’s immediate attention to help navigate the country out of its current predicament.
He further criticized the decision for Shettima to represent Tinubu at a working visit to Sweden, suggesting that it would have been more fiscally responsible for the President to make the trip himself from France. Obi noted that the direct flight from Paris to Stockholm is just 833 nautical miles, a distance that could be covered in about two hours, compared to the longer route Shettima had to take.
“This delegation does not reflect the fiscal responsibility expected of leaders in a country grappling with limited resources,” Obi remarked. “This is a crucial time for true leadership, prioritizing the welfare of citizens and effectively managing the nation’s scarce resources to alleviate their suffering. A New Nigeria is possible.
